本文目錄導(dǎo)讀:
CSS實(shí)現(xiàn)輪播按鈕功能詳解
輪播按鈕是網(wǎng)頁(yè)設(shè)計(jì)中常見(jiàn)的功能之一,通過(guò)輪播按鈕可以展示一系列的圖片或內(nèi)容,提高用戶(hù)體驗(yàn),本文將介紹如何使用CSS實(shí)現(xiàn)輪播按鈕,幫助讀者了解相關(guān)技術(shù)和方法。
準(zhǔn)備工作
在實(shí)現(xiàn)輪播按鈕之前,需要準(zhǔn)備相應(yīng)的HTML結(jié)構(gòu)和CSS樣式,確保HTML結(jié)構(gòu)清晰,包含圖片或內(nèi)容的容器以及切換按鈕等元素,熟悉CSS選擇器、樣式規(guī)則以及動(dòng)畫(huà)效果等基礎(chǔ)知識(shí)。
設(shè)計(jì)輪播按鈕樣式
使用CSS設(shè)計(jì)輪播按鈕的樣式,包括按鈕的位置、大小、顏色等,可以使用CSS的邊框、背景、陰影等屬性來(lái)美化按鈕,使其與網(wǎng)頁(yè)風(fēng)格相協(xié)調(diào)。
實(shí)現(xiàn)輪播效果
輪播效果可以通過(guò)CSS的動(dòng)畫(huà)或過(guò)渡效果來(lái)實(shí)現(xiàn),可以使用關(guān)鍵幀動(dòng)畫(huà)(@keyframes)來(lái)定義動(dòng)畫(huà)過(guò)程,通過(guò)改變圖片或內(nèi)容的樣式屬性(如位置、透明度等)來(lái)實(shí)現(xiàn)輪播效果,結(jié)合JavaScript控制按鈕的點(diǎn)擊事件,實(shí)現(xiàn)圖片的自動(dòng)切換。
優(yōu)化與調(diào)整
完成基本實(shí)現(xiàn)后,需要對(duì)輪播按鈕進(jìn)行優(yōu)化與調(diào)整,可以根據(jù)實(shí)際需求調(diào)整動(dòng)畫(huà)效果、響應(yīng)時(shí)間等,提高用戶(hù)體驗(yàn),注意兼容性問(wèn)題,確保在不同瀏覽器上都能正常顯示和運(yùn)作。
本文介紹了如何使用CSS實(shí)現(xiàn)輪播按鈕功能,通過(guò)設(shè)計(jì)輪播按鈕的樣式,結(jié)合動(dòng)畫(huà)和過(guò)渡效果,實(shí)現(xiàn)了圖片的自動(dòng)切換,通過(guò)JavaScript控制按鈕的點(diǎn)擊事件,實(shí)現(xiàn)了用戶(hù)交互,在實(shí)際應(yīng)用中,可以根據(jù)需求進(jìn)行調(diào)整和優(yōu)化,提高用戶(hù)體驗(yàn)。
參考資料
為了更好地學(xué)習(xí)和掌握CSS實(shí)現(xiàn)輪播按鈕的技術(shù),讀者可以參考以下資料:
1、CSS入門(mén)教程:了解CSS的基本語(yǔ)法和樣式規(guī)則。
2、CSS動(dòng)畫(huà)與過(guò)渡:學(xué)習(xí)如何使用CSS實(shí)現(xiàn)動(dòng)畫(huà)和過(guò)渡效果。
3、JavaScript基礎(chǔ)教程:了解如何使用JavaScript控制頁(yè)面元素和事件。
常見(jiàn)問(wèn)題及解決方案
1、瀏覽器兼容性問(wèn)題:確保使用前綴或特定語(yǔ)法來(lái)兼容不同瀏覽器。
2、動(dòng)畫(huà)效果不流暢:調(diào)整動(dòng)畫(huà)時(shí)間、延遲等參數(shù),優(yōu)化動(dòng)畫(huà)效果。
3、圖片加載緩慢:使用圖片優(yōu)化技術(shù),提高圖片加載速度。